Output ec1e73c3203a3a57c7e322ce0c584bed2dc0a2e1bdcc38cc44d8cadc0a838215:2

value
366666667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20686610e866a43265763d8443056431a2e507f7 OP_EQUALVERIFY OP_CHECKSIG
address
13xMgtTDSoVYXqANo32JsqnWpHEqndS9mA
transaction
ec1e73c3203a3a57c7e322ce0c584bed2dc0a2e1bdcc38cc44d8cadc0a838215
confirmations
487291
spent
true